What happened this week?

La Voix and dance partner Aljaz Skorjanec standing next to Harry Aikines-Aryeetey and his dance partner Karen Hauer.Image source, PA Media

La Voix and dance partner Aljaz Skorjanec went first and danced the Foxtrot to Cass Elliot's Make Your Own Kind of Music in a bid to impress the judges and remain in the competition.

Then, Harry and his dance partner Karen Hauer performed their Samba to a Gloria Estefan song of the same name.

After the dance-off, it was time for the four judges to cast their votes.

Anton, Craig and Shirley all chose to save La Voix and Aljaz, before Motsi, who was this week's judge with the casting vote, adding that she would have also voted the same way.

This meant that Harry became the sixth celeb to leave the show.

When asked by Tess about his time on the show, Harry said: "I want to thank everyone here. Literally, this has been a dream come true. This is a celebration."

Harry was also full of praise for his dancing partner Karen Hauer.

He added: "I just want to thank Karen, genuinely, you have given me an opportunity to shine. I just want to thank you so much for the time and effort, the hard work that you've given to me."

Karen said it was an honour to teach Harry and thanked him for all his hard work.

She added: "I am extremely proud. We've had the best time."

The remaining eight couples will return to the dancefloor next Saturday night.
